Guard against the member data not being available in VOICE_STATE_UPDATE

This commit is contained in:
Rapptz 2020-02-01 23:47:53 -05:00
parent 25a04ed135
commit cbca33e44f

View File

@ -221,7 +221,10 @@ class Guild(Hashable):
member = self.get_member(user_id) member = self.get_member(user_id)
if member is None: if member is None:
try:
member = Member(data=data['member'], state=self._state, guild=self) member = Member(data=data['member'], state=self._state, guild=self)
except KeyError:
member = None
return member, before, after return member, before, after